The TPI was designed for a 305 & can barely feed a 350, much less a 383. Not enough for 383, nor is that cam enough for 383. Since you want TPI & budget, rebuild the 350.

Listen to the others above, A 383 would be nice, but give it some compression and a good solid lifter camshaft for RPM`s. Fancy heads work best at higher RPM`s and would be a waste of money without the two mentioned above. {compression and cam}. You would then need a tailored fuel induction system to match the rest or you wont be satisfied. A cheap alternative as long as it`s together is to drive the Vette and enjoy.
